Behind-the-Ear Hearing Aids

Behind-the-ear hearing aids are a type of hearing aid. They are worn behind the ear. The devices have a small case. This houses the electronics. There is a tube or wire connecting it to an ear mold or dome placed in the ear canal.

Behind-the-ear hearing aids offer several advantages. They are more powerful than other hearing aids. This makes them suitable for those with severe to profound hearing loss. Also, they are easier to handle and maintain. The components are larger and less delicate than in-the-ear models.

One unique feature of behind-the-ear hearing aids is their ability to accommodate various types of ear molds or domes. This flexibility allows proper fit for each individual's specific needs.

Canal Hearing Aid Types: ITC, CIC, and IIC

Canal hearing aids, like ITC, CIC, and IIC types, are discreet and comfortable for people with hearing loss. They fit inside the ear canal for maximum discretion and function.

Here's a table of the different types:

Canal Hearing Aid TypeDescription
ITCPartially fits in the ear canal. Discreet but still functional.
CICFits completely in the ear canal. Hardly visible from outside.
IICFits deep in the ear canal. Invisible to others. Uses advanced tech for sound quality.

ITC is a balance between discreetness and function. While it can be seen, it blends in. CIC and IIC focus on discretion without sacrificing performance. They're barely visible thanks to their placement.

What makes the Lyric unique is its extended wearability. Unlike traditional hearing aids that need regular cleaning and maintenance, the Lyric can be worn continually for up to four months. No need to insert and remove it constantly. Plus, it's protected from moisture due to its deep fit in the ear canal.

Maintenance and Cleaning of Invisible Hearing Aids

Invisible hearing aids require regular upkeep. For proper care and maintenance, cleaning invisible hearing aids is essential. Here are three steps to clean them effectively:

  1. Taking the device out: Gently remove it from your ear by pulling on the removal string or tab. Don't pull too hard, as it may damage the device.
  2. Cleaning the device: Use a soft, dry cloth or brush made for hearing aids. Carefully wipe away any dirt, debris, or earwax from the surface. Avoid water or cleaning solutions unless recommended by the manufacturer.
  3. Store properly: When not in use, store the invisible hearing aid in the storage case or drying/dehumidifying kit given by your hearing healthcare professional. Excess moisture can cause performance issues or malfunctions.

Also, each type of invisible hearing aid has its own cleaning instructions. Consult these guidelines for proper maintenance and care.

Pro Tip: Don't use harsh chemicals or solvents when cleaning. Stick to gentle cleansers approved by your hearing healthcare professional to maintain the quality of your devices.

FAQ 6: How much do invisible hearing aids cost?

Answer: The cost of invisible hearing aids can vary depending on factors such as the level of technology, geographic location, and bundled services and warranties. On average, a pair of invisible hearing aids may range from $3,000 to $7,600. It is important to consider the out-of-pocket cost and explore options for financial assistance or insurance coverage.
